According to the Patna Traffic Police, Mughalpura resident Deepak Kumar and his girlfriend, whose identity has not yet been established, have been booked over the stunt. The viral video, reportedly recorded on September 5 around 5.30 pm, shows the couple riding a motorcycle facing.
The two can be seen cuddling and caressing each other while the motorcycle is in motion, apparently oblivious to the risk posed to themselves and other road users. The traffic police said the motorcycle owner was identified on Monday, following which an FIR was.
